When and Why
Reasons for which asbestos was so widely used in Europe,
particularly between 1945 and 1990:
- Fibers extracted from a natural rock
- High resistance to fire and heat
- Good thermal and acoustic insulation
- High elasticity
- High mechanical resistance
- High resistance to chemicals
- High resistance to degradation
- Ease of mixing with composite materials such as cement or resins.

Major forms of use
ASBESTOS HEAVILY CROWDED :
- Cement products in civil construction and other civil engineering works:
Facades, corrugated plate, plumbing system, molds
- Mixture of asbestos with resin:
Brake pads
- Mixture of asbestos with rubber:
Sealants
4
Major forms of use
ASBESTOS WEAKLY AGGLOMERATED:
- Material for thermal insulation and fire protection. :
Flocking process
PURE ASBESTOS:
Ropes, textiles, filler materials.

Portaria 40/2014 de 17 de Fevereiro
Friable Non-friable
Article 4.º - Characterization and inventory
High probability of liberation fibers through:
• Mechanical shocks
• Vibrations
• Air movements
Low probability of liberation fibers.
Liberation of fibers just under degradation effect or submitted to a mechanical action.
